Fringe Benefits Post Tax Reform

This session will review the current rules and regulations regarding fringe benefits, including the ability of an employee to exclude the value of such benefits from income and the ability of an employer to deduct the cost of those benefits. Special emphasis will be placed on the Tax Cut and Jobs Act changes affecting fringe benefits, specifically meals and entertainment expenses, qualified transportation fringe benefits and moving expenses.

  • Identify the fringe benefits that are best for your client based on the tax treatment of such benefits for the employer and the employee.
  • Apply current rules and regulations to your clients in order to assist in designing a cost efficient fringe benefit plan.
